Course details

Introduction to IoT in Healthcare: Understanding the basics of IoT and its application in healthcare centers.
Sensors and Devices: Exploring various sensors and devices used in IoT-enabled healthcare systems.
Data Management: Handling and managing data generated by IoT devices in healthcare centers.
Security and Privacy: Ensuring the security and privacy of patient data in IoT-enabled healthcare systems.
Networking and Communication: Designing and implementing efficient communication protocols for IoT devices in healthcare.
Integration with EHRs: Integrating IoT data with electronic health records (EHRs) for comprehensive patient care.
Use Cases and Applications: Examining real-world use cases and applications of IoT in healthcare centers.
Designing and Implementing IoT Systems: Best practices for designing and implementing IoT systems in healthcare centers.
Regulations and Compliance: Understanding the legal and regulatory landscape of IoT in healthcare.
Future Trends: Exploring emerging trends and future developments in the field of IoT in healthcare.
